Partnerships Officer (Resource Mobilization)

P-4
Organizational Context
The Regional Office for Africa (RAF) leads FAO's response to regional priorities in food security, agriculture, and rural development. It identifies, plans, and implements priority activities, ensuring a multidisciplinary approach and promoting FAO's strategic response to regional needs. RAF develops and maintains relations with regional institutions, supports policy dialogue, facilitates partnerships, and enhances capacity development and resource mobilization within the region. The position is based in the Regional Office for Africa.
Job Purpose
The Partnerships Officer (Resource Mobilization) will strengthen and foster partnerships, particularly with private sector entities, to support FAO's mandate and Strategic Framework. This role involves providing policy support, sharing knowledge on transformative partnerships with non-state actors and Inter-governmental Organizations, and monitoring all partnerships. Key results include providing comprehensive advice on networking and partnerships, increasing and strengthening partnership networks, and supporting country-level actions guided by FAO's Country Programme Framework. The officer will oversee the implementation of FAO's strategies for partnerships with civil society and the private sector at regional or national levels, identifying and developing strategic linkages between non-state actors and FAO's objectives.
Responsibilities
The Partnerships Officer will identify, promote, and develop strategic linkages between non-state actors and FAO's strategic objectives and regional initiatives. They will provide guidance and support to Decentralized Offices on corporate requirements for partnerships with non-state actors and execute annual work plans aligned with FAO's Strategic Objectives. The role involves contributing to global advocacy objectives on partnerships, establishing and maintaining partnerships in food security, nutrition, advocacy, innovation, and programme implementation, and monitoring these activities regionally and nationally. Support will be provided for country-level actions to translate FAO's knowledge into results, ensuring partner involvement. The officer will generate programme/project summaries, prepare briefs on donor policies and trends, and advise senior management on improving FAO's partnerships. They will ensure the quality and consistency of partnership materials and activities, develop collaborative processes with partners, and contribute to capacity development activities. Additionally, the role involves fostering advocacy strategies for fundraising and promoting donor contributions by identifying new funding sources.
Work Experience
Seven years of relevant experience in international cooperation for development, donor aid programs, government, fundraising, negotiations, and/or public relations/advocacy or related areas is required. Experience in more than one work location or area, particularly in field positions, is desirable.
Skills
The role requires experience in partnership building, fundraising, negotiations, and public relations/advocacy, preferably in food, social, and economic development. Proficiency in generating programme/project summaries and other documentation for partners is essential. The ability to produce briefs on donor policies and trends and advise senior management on partnership improvements is crucial. Intermediate knowledge of French is an asset. Strong collaboration, analytical, conceptual, gender-sensitive, and cross-cultural competencies are needed. Experience with Indigenous Peoples' food systems, Indigenous Women, Indigenous Youth, seeds, geospatial work, project implementation, programme design, and policy work is an additional asset.
